Exterior Refinishing in Longmont, CO
Exterior refinishing services involve revitalizing the visible surfaces of a property's exterior to improve appearance and protect against weather-related wear. This can include projects such as repainting or staining siding, restoring wood or masonry surfaces, and applying protective coatings to decks, fences, or trim. Homeowners often seek these services to enhance curb appeal, address surface damage, or prepare a property for sale. Before requesting exterior refinishing, property owners should consider the current condition of surfaces, the types of materials involved, and any specific aesthetic or protective goals they have for their property.
Understanding the scope of exterior refinishing projects is important for homeowners, as different surfaces and materials may require specialized treatments or preparation. Clarifying the desired finish, color, or texture, as well as any existing damage or surface issues, can help ensure the final result meets expectations. Additionally, property owners should inquire about surface preparation steps, the types of coatings or finishes used, and the recommended maintenance to preserve the refinished surfaces over time. Proper planning and communication can contribute to a successful exterior refinishing project that enhances both the look and durability of a property.

Common Exterior Refinishing Jobs
Exterior Wall Refinishing - restores the appearance and durability of home exteriors with fresh paint or coatings.
Siding Refinishing - updates worn or faded siding to enhance curb appeal and protect against weather damage.
Deck and Porch Refinishing - revitalizes wood surfaces with staining and sealing to extend lifespan and improve appearance.
Garage Door Refinishing - refreshes garage doors with new finishes for a polished and uniform look.
Fencing Refinishing - restores fences with stain or paint to improve aesthetics and weather resistance.
Concrete Surface Refinishing - enhances driveways, walkways, and patios with coatings that resist stains and cracking.
Exterior Refinishing Questions
What types of exterior surfaces can be refinished? Exterior refinishing services typically include siding, stucco, brick, and wood surfaces to improve appearance and durability.
How does refinishing improve the exterior of a property? Refinishing restores the surface’s look, protects against weather damage, and extends the lifespan of exterior materials.
Is exterior refinishing suitable for aged or damaged surfaces? Yes, refinishing can address surface imperfections, peeling paint, and minor damages to refresh the exterior.
What are common projects for exterior refinishing? Common projects include repainting, sealing, resurfacing, and restoring faded or weathered exterior surfaces.
